What is the MHSA Pre-Participation Physical Exam Form?

The MHSA Pre-Participation Physical Exam Form is an essential document mandated by the Montana High School Association, aimed at ensuring student athletes' readiness for sports participation. This requirement applies to all student athletes in Montana, making the completion of this form a necessary step before engaging in any athletic activities.
Key components of the form include a health history questionnaire, a physical examination section, and a consent section for parents or guardians. The health history questionnaire collects critical information about the student’s health status, while the physical examination section must be filled out by a licensed medical professional. The parent or guardian must also provide consent, demonstrating the collaborative nature of this essential health document.

Who Needs the MHSA Pre-Participation Physical Exam Form?

This form is specifically designed for students who intend to participate in sports, along with their parents or legal guardians. It must be signed by the student, their parent or guardian, and a licensed medical professional, emphasizing the importance of collaborative health management.
Eligibility criteria require that any student engaging in athletic activities under the Montana High School Association must complete this form, typically mandated for those aged 12 and older. Furthermore, understanding who needs to fill out and sign the form is crucial for smooth compliance with MHSA requirements.

When and Where to Submit the MHSA Pre-Participation Physical Exam Form

The submission of the MHSA Pre-Participation Physical Exam Form is crucial and must occur before the first practice of the sports season. Timely submission is essential to avoid any disruptions in participation due to incomplete documentation.
Forms need to be submitted directly to the appropriate school authorities, coaches, or sporting organizations, as specified by local regulations. Failing to meet submission deadlines can result in consequences such as the inability to participate in sports until the necessary documentation is validated.

The form requires signatures from the student, their parent or legal guardian, and a licensed medical professional to ensure all parties have consented to the student's health assessment.
The form is valid for one school year and must be completed before the student can participate in sports practices for that academic year.
You can submit the completed form by saving or downloading it from pdfFiller and then emailing it to the school or athletic department, or checking if your school accepts digital submissions.
Prior to filling out the form, gather the student's personal details, medical history, and any pertinent information from the medical professional to complete the health sections accurately.
Common mistakes include missing signatures, incorrect personal information, and failing to thoroughly complete the health questionnaire, which can delay processing.
The form must be completed and submitted before the first practice of the sport season to ensure compliance with MHSA regulations.
No, notarization is not required for this form, streamlining the completion process for students and their guardians.
